Hyundai Ioniq: Front Door / Front Door Outside Handle. Repair procedures

Hyundai Ioniq (AE) 2017-2025 Service Manual / Body (Interior and Exterior) / Front Door / Front Door Outside Handle. Repair procedures

Replacement
1.
Remove the plug hole (B).
2.
After loosening the mounting bolt, remove the front door lock assembly (A).
Tightening torque :
7.8 - 10.8 N.m (0.8 - 1.1 kgf.m, 5.8 - 8.0 lb-ft)

3.
Remove the front door outside handle (A) by sliding it forward.

4.
Disconnect the front door outside handle connector (A) by pushing the locking pin.

5.
To install, reverse the removal procedure.
   
Make sure the connector is connected properly.
Make sure the door locks / unlocks and opens / closes properly.
Be sure to install the outside handle pad (A) between the outside handle and the door panel.
